2003 Forst Pechstein Riesling Kabinett trocken, Pfalz, Germany

Translate to English Dichte, intensiv mineralische Nase nach Steinobst mit einer Spur dunkler Beeren. Sehr saftig im Mund, glasklare, fest gewirkte Frucht, sehr feine Säure, tiefes mineralisches Fundament, hat Schmelz, sehr nachhaltig am Gaumen, ausgezeichnete balance, langer, saftiger und mineralischer Abgang.
